Shenoya is believed to derive from Native American origins, possibly rooted in the Cherokee language, combining elements that evoke imagery of nature and beauty, such as 'valley' and 'spirit.' The name carries connotations of grace, serenity, and connection to the earth, reflecting a deep cultural appreciation for natural landscapes and harmony.

Cultural Significance of Shenoya

Shenoya holds cultural significance within Native American communities, especially among the Cherokee, symbolizing a reverence for nature and spiritual connection. Traditionally, names like Shenoya are used to honor landscapes or spiritual qualities, reflecting a heritage that deeply respects the environment and ancestral roots. The name embodies both beauty and resilience, making it a cherished choice.

In contemporary times, Shenoya remains a unique and uncommon name, favored by parents seeking meaningful and culturally rich names for their daughters. It appeals to those who appreciate names with natural, spiritual, and indigenous connections. While not widely popular, its rarity adds to its charm and individuality in modern naming trends.
